Pros

Mission hospital (owned and operated by HCA Healthcare) offers competitive pay and shift differentials

Cons

HCA is not interested in actually providing "health care", they ARE concerned with making as much money as possible. What this looks like is frighteningly low staffing with very busy units. This is true from the ER, to labor & delivery, to the ICU, OR, and heart tower or step-down units. I will avoid this company at all costs. I truly felt like something horrible would happen and I'd lose my license.
